本文目录导读:
随着大数据、云计算等技术的快速发展,分布式存储系统已经成为现代数据中心不可或缺的组成部分,分布式存储的可靠性是其核心优势之一,它保证了数据的稳定性和安全性,为业务连续性提供了有力保障,分布式存储的可靠性究竟体现在哪些方面?本文将对此进行深入解析。
图片来源于网络,如有侵权联系删除
数据冗余
分布式存储系统通过将数据分散存储在多个节点上,实现了数据冗余,当某个节点发生故障时,其他节点可以继续提供服务,保证数据的完整性,以下是几种常见的冗余策略:
1、副本:为每个数据块创建多个副本,存储在不同的节点上,当主节点发生故障时,可以从副本节点恢复数据。
2、线程:将数据块分割成多个线程,存储在不同的节点上,线程之间相互独立,提高数据的可靠性。
3、校验:对数据块进行校验,如CRC校验、MD5校验等,当检测到数据损坏时,可以从其他节点恢复数据。
故障容忍
分布式存储系统具备良好的故障容忍能力,能够在节点故障的情况下保持正常运行,以下是几种常见的故障容忍机制:
1、自动故障检测:系统定期检查节点状态,一旦发现节点故障,立即将其从集群中移除。
2、自动故障恢复:系统自动从副本节点恢复数据,保证数据一致性。
3、数据迁移:当某个节点发生故障时,可以将该节点上的数据迁移到其他节点,避免数据丢失。
图片来源于网络,如有侵权联系删除
负载均衡
分布式存储系统通过负载均衡技术,将数据均匀分布在各个节点上,提高系统的整体性能,以下是几种常见的负载均衡策略:
1、轮询:按照顺序将请求分配给各个节点。
2、随机:随机选择节点处理请求。
3、最少连接:将请求分配给连接数最少的节点。
数据一致性
分布式存储系统保证数据一致性是至关重要的,以下是几种常见的保证数据一致性的方法:
1、强一致性:所有节点上的数据都保持一致,但可能存在延迟。
2、弱一致性:各个节点上的数据最终会一致,但可能存在短暂的差异。
3、最终一致性:系统在一定时间内达到一致性,但可能存在短暂的延迟。
图片来源于网络,如有侵权联系删除
安全性
分布式存储系统在保证可靠性的同时,还需关注数据安全性,以下是几种常见的安全性措施:
1、访问控制:通过权限控制,确保只有授权用户可以访问数据。
2、加密:对数据进行加密,防止数据泄露。
3、审计:记录用户操作日志,便于追踪和审计。
分布式存储的可靠性是其核心优势之一,它体现在数据冗余、故障容忍、负载均衡、数据一致性和安全性等方面,通过深入理解分布式存储的可靠性,我们可以更好地构建稳定可靠的数据基石,为业务连续性提供有力保障,在未来,随着技术的不断发展,分布式存储的可靠性将得到进一步提升,为更多行业带来便利。
标签: #分布式存储的可靠性是什么
评论列表